#bddb38 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bddb38 is composed of 74.1% red, 85.9% green and 22%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 13.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 74.4%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 71 degrees, a saturation of 69.4% and a lightness of 53.9%. #bddb38 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ff70 with #7bb700. Closest websafe color is: #cccc33.

#bddb38 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#bddb38 has RGB values of R:189, G:219, B:56 and CMYK values of C:0.14, M:0, Y:0.74,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 12442424.
